About Warranulla

Warranulla is a small rural locality in the Mid North Coast region of New South Wales, in the Mid-Coast Council area about 200 kilometres north of Sydney. It lies in the upper catchment of the Myall River, which rises on the nearby Kyle Range, and is drained by Kyle Creek and other creeks feeding the river. The district is mostly broad-acre farmland and bushland.
